Los Angeles, CA Overview

Los Angeles is located in Los Angeles County, California, with a population of approximately 3,898,747. Public records for Los Angeles are maintained at both the county and state level.

Los Angeles County Superior Court is the largest unified trial court in the United States, processing over 1 million cases annually.

Are Los Angeles court records public?

Most court records in Los Angeles and California are public under the state's open records laws. This includes criminal case filings, civil lawsuits, family court proceedings (with some exceptions for sealed records), bankruptcy filings, and probate records.
